CAS 1118-89-4
:L-Glutamic acid, 1,5-diethyl ester, hydrochloride (1:1)
Description:
L-Glutamic acid, 1,5-diethyl ester, hydrochloride (1:1) is a derivative of the amino acid L-glutamic acid, characterized by the presence of two ethyl ester groups attached to the carboxylic acid functional groups. This compound is typically encountered as a white crystalline powder and is soluble in water due to the presence of the hydrochloride salt form, which enhances its solubility compared to the free acid. It exhibits properties typical of amino acids and esters, including potential roles in biochemical processes and applications in pharmaceuticals. The hydrochloride form indicates that it is a salt, which can influence its stability and reactivity. As a compound with both hydrophilic and hydrophobic characteristics, it may interact with biological systems, making it of interest in various fields, including biochemistry and medicinal chemistry.
